About Seaford, DE

Seaford is a city in Delaware, located in Sussex County. The city spans 1 ZIP code and is home to approximately 25,786 residents. It is a middle-aged city, with a median age of 42.9 years.

Economically, Seaford is a solidly middle-class community. The median household income of $62,668 is below the national average. Approximately 16.2% of residents live below the poverty line. The unemployment rate is 8.7%, significantly above the national average.

The real estate market in Seaford is a mid-range housing market. Median home values stand at $254,300, which is near the national average. Renters typically pay around $1,131 per month. Homeownership is high at 73.1%, typical of suburban and family-oriented communities.

The population of Seaford is moderately educated. 30.4%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her — below the national average. The community is majority White (58.11%).
